Specification:
Form Factor ATX (LGA1151 socket compatible)
Chipset Intel Z170
Memory Support DDR4 RAM, up to 3600 MHz (OC)
Storage Interfaces SATA 6Gb/s ports, M.2 slots
Networking Gigabit Ethernet, USB 3.1 Type A & C ports
Audio SupremeFX 2015 with Sonic Sense Amp

The first thing that hits you when you see the Asus ROG Maximus VIII Hero Z170 motherboard is its striking design. The sleek black finish, accented with sharp red highlights, makes it stand out in any build.

I couldn’t help but admire the meticulous layout—everything feels thoughtfully placed, giving it that high-end, gamer aesthetic.

Handling it for the first time, I noticed its sturdy build quality. The heatsinks are robust, with a textured surface that complements the aggressive look.

Slots and ports are easily accessible, and the onboard lighting control adds a nice touch of personalization. Connecting my components was straightforward, thanks to clearly labeled headers and well-spaced slots.

During testing, the motherboard’s Extreme Engine DIGI+ power delivery impressed me with stable overclocking. The SupremeFX 2015 audio tech delivered crisp, immersive sound—perfect for gaming or multimedia.

The inclusion of USB 3.1 Type A & C ports on the back panel makes fast data transfer super convenient.

The Sonic Sense Amp is a neat feature, amplifying audio signals for clearer sound quality. I also appreciated the customizable lighting—easy to sync and tweak via ASUS’s software.

It’s a motherboard that not only performs well but also looks stunning, making it a centerpiece in your build.

However, all this comes at a price. The $198.02 tag might be steep for some, but you’re paying for style and performance.

Still, the BIOS can feel a bit cluttered if you’re new to tweaking settings, and the RGB lighting might be overkill for minimalist setups.
